The Effects Of Obama's Health Care Law On Life Insurance
What do you call news that that does not take effect until 2014? Meaningless!
The fact that a federal district judge in Virginia ruled on Monday that a section of the Obama health care law is unconstitutional will not change anything because we already know the new congress coming into power in January of 2011 might make some changes before that date anyway. What I find ironic is that the concept of demanding an individual to purchase insurance in some form is not new. We see it in many states for car insurance already. Both right and left sides of government have talked of some form of this as a way of protecting the cost of health insurance. It is needed to solve a problem which would come up if health insurance becomes guaranteed for everyone like the public wishes and needs.
Let me give an example of a phone call I once had many years ago. I had a individual call up and ask for a quote for temporary health insurance coverage. After providing a quote for a ten day policy the individual responded by saying she only wanted the coverage for three days. I mentioned that the company has a rule that the minimum ...
... plan is ten days and it is normally used to bridge a gap between leaving one plan and starting with another in a variety of cases such as moving or changing jobs. I was then told that the reason the individual wanted only three days of coverage was that they were told they needed an operation and would only be expected to be in the hospital for three days so that is the maximum coverage they wished to purchase. I became the bad insurance company representative when I then explained that even if she bought the ten day plan this operation would not be covered because of the concept of pre exciting conditions.
The fact is we can not have it both ways. If the goal is to cover everyone regardless of health then everyone needs to take their responsibility to get protection before a condition requires medical treatment not after. There are a number of ways to protect everyone and with this new ruling we will have to go back to the drawing board to works out a solution. My feeling is for the system to work it might not look too much different when 2014 comes around.
